Output fdff31d704ba2a2284b609375d2d0252f67385463dd4204e8309cd366146d1f3:1

value
586803354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98cebaf8e110b9eb1f704a129f5c9e5419da08cf OP_EQUAL
address
3FczHaYizkguaSEVx8tZXPfnFyxRCfVA5v
transaction
fdff31d704ba2a2284b609375d2d0252f67385463dd4204e8309cd366146d1f3
confirmations
282655
spent
true